Best suited for seniors who need aggressive rehab and specialized memory care in a warm, family-style community. Wesleyan Health Care Center in Marion, Indiana, consistently delivers strong therapy outcomes, a lively activities calendar, and a staff culture that treats residents like members of a close-knit family. The environment is upbeat, clean, and oriented toward daily meaningful engagement, with therapists and aides who know residents by name and celebrate small gains as milestones. For families seeking a place where rehab, wound care, and daily living are integrated under coordinated leadership, this community often rises to the top.
Who may want to consider alternatives? Those who insist on near-flawless daily execution and absolute transparency from leadership should proceed cautiously. A minority of reviewers allege understaffing, inconsistent care, and concerns about medication handling and hygiene, plus pushback about communication with families. Nutrition is another differentiator: while many praise the menu, a few reviews call out food quality as a weakness. For families prioritizing stricter oversight, higher caregiver-to-resident ratios, or more consistent dining experiences, it's prudent to compare with other options and tour competing facilities before deciding.
Even with these caveats, the core advantages are meaningful and often decisive. The therapy program is repeatedly described as outstanding, delivering tangible mobility and strength gains that residents feel quickly. Memory care is highlighted as a standout, where staff treat residents with genuine warmth and respect, creating a sense of belonging. Cleanliness and an inviting atmosphere reinforce daily comfort, and the wound-care team gets frequent credit for focused, professional treatment. When these strengths align with a loved one's goals - rehab speed, cognitive support, social connection - the apparent downsides tend to fade in importance.
Activity and staff relationships form a core strength. Residents consistently praise the activities department for creativity, social engagement, and personal attention, with aides and coordinators taking the lead on meaningful projects. Several families point to specific team members - nurses, rehab therapists, and office staff - by name for going above and beyond. The facility also earns consistency marks for a well-run dialysis area and a housekeeping crew that keeps spaces fresh. The administrative side is described as hands-on and caring, with leaders who listen and respond, which matters when navigating transitions and insurance questions.
Yet there are persistent concerns that cannot be ignored. A subset of posts paints a grimmer picture of safety, compassion, and accountability, including claims about understaffing, medication issues, and lapses in basic cleanliness. Some families report room sizes and layout constraints, and a few describe food as not meeting individual expectations. Given the volume of overwhelmingly positive feedback, these voices likely represent a minority experience, but they do indicate that care quality can vary by shift, unit, and leadership mood. Prospective residents should verify current staffing, governance, and quality metrics during an on-site tour.
Bottom line: for families evaluating Wesleyan, prioritize memory care and rehabilitation goals, then verify leadership stability and day-to-day care consistency through candid conversations with clinical and administrative staff. The facility's 4.8 overall rating from 110 reviews signals a strong baseline of satisfaction, with many residents thriving under therapy-driven care and a compassionate culture. If those factors align with a loved one's priorities - engagement, progress in rehab, and a supportive social environment - Wesleyan stands out as a top option. If perfect daily execution, uniform dining quality, and ironclad safety are non-negotiables, alternatives should be explored with equal diligence.

The deductibility of assisted living expenses on taxes hinges on factors like the individual's medical condition and service nature, typically requiring the resident to be "chronically ill" per IRS definitions. Taxpayers may deduct eligible medical expenses related to personal care services but generally not rent unless primarily for medical care, and they should maintain thorough documentation to support claims while considering itemizing versus standard deductions.
